National Vector Borne Disease Control Programme (NVBDCP) is the central nodal agency for the prevention and control of vector borne diseases i.e. Malaria, Dengue, Lymphatic Filariasis, Kala-azar, Japanese Encephalitis and Chikungunya in India. It is one of the Technical Departments of Directorate General of Health Services, Government of India.

Objective
During XI Plan, following objectives were enlisted:
 To prevent mortality due to Vector Borne Diseases namely Malaria,
Kala-azar, Dengue/DHF and Japanese Encephalitis
 To reduce morbidity due to Malaria, Dengue/DHF, Chikungunya and
Japanese Encephalitis
 Elimination of Kala-azar and Lymphatic Filariasis.
In pursuance to achieve the objectives under NVBDCP, Government of India has
taken various initiatives and set the goal as under
• to reduce the case incidence including morbidity on account of malaria,
dengue, chikungunya and Japanese encephalitis by 50% by 2017,
• to achieve elimination of Kala-azar and lymphatic filariasis by 2015.

Initiatives taken by GoI
• The programme has also been subsumed under National Rural Health
Mission (NRHM) to improve the availability of services and access to health
care to people, especially for those residing in rural areas, the poor, women
and children
